Background and PurposeThe UMove Mobility Screen (UMove) was developed to help bedside nurses accurately assess patient’s mobility. Objectives: The purpose of this study was to assess reliability and validity of the UMove.MethodsInterclass correlation coefficient (ICC) and alpha coefficient was completed to assess was based on internal consistency and inter-rater reliability. Construct validity was determined by ICC using two-way random model.ResultsAmong the 176 participants the mean age was 57 years (SD = 15), and 60% were men (N = 105). Internal consistency and inter-rater reliability were acceptable (alpha coefficient of .94 and an intraclass correlation of .98). There was evidence of construct validity with an intraclass correlation of .95 between the UMove and the standard therapists' evaluation of patient functional mobility.ConclusionsThere was evidence for reliability and validity of UMove. Future work should focus on the effectiveness of UMove on clinical outcomes.

Objective: To examine the measurement properties of the de Morton Mobility Index (DEMMI), a performance-based clinical outcome assessment of mobility capacity, in hospital patients with Parkinson’s disease. Design: Cross-sectional study. Participants: Hospital patients with Parkinson’s disease. Main outcome measure(s): Structural validity and unidimensionality (Rasch analysis), construct validity, internal consistency reliability, and inter-rater reliability of the de Morton Mobility Index (scale range: 0–100 points) were established. The minimal detectable change, the 95% limits of agreement and possible floor and ceiling effects were calculated to indicate interpretability. Results: We analysed validity ( n = 100; mean age: 70 years; 71% male) and reliability ( n = 47; mean age: 71 years; 68% male) in two samples. The mean Hoehn and Yahr stage was 3.2 and the mean disease duration was 12 years in both samples. Rasch analysis indicated unidimensionality with an overall fit to the model (chi-square = 21.49, P = 0.122). Seventy-three percent of hypotheses on construct validity were confirmed. Internal consistency reliability (Cronbach’s alpha = 0.91) and inter-rater reliability (intraclass correlation coefficient = 0.88; 95% confidence interval: 0.80 to 0.93) were sufficient. The minimal detectable change with 90% confidence was 17.5 points and the limits of agreement were 31%. No floor or ceiling effects were observed. The mean administration time was 6.6 minutes. Conclusion: This study provides evidence of unidimensionality, sufficient internal consistency reliability, inter-rater reliability, construct validity, and feasibility of the de Morton Mobility Index in hospital patients with Parkinson’s disease. Trial registration: German Clinical Trials Register (DRKS00004681). Registered May 6, 2013.

The aim of this study was to investigate the reliability and validity of the Trunk Control Measurement Scale (TCMS) among children with cerebral palsy (CP) who were living in Tanzania. Two physiotherapy trainees, each blinded to the other’s test findings, independently administered the TCMS to 38 children with CP (16 female; M age = 7.2, SD = 4.8 years) twice over sessions separated by a 30-day interval. We assessed internal consistency and intra/inter-rater reliability using Cronbach’s alpha and the Intraclass Correlation Coefficient (ICC), respectively. We examined measurement error through Standard Error of Measurement (SEM) and Minimal Detectable Change (MDC). We assessed construct validity with Spearman's correlation coefficient between the TCMS and both the Gross Motor Function Classification System (GMFCS) and the Manual Ability Classification System (MACS). We found a frank floor effect. Internal consistency (α = 0.945) and reliability indices were excellent for the total scale (ICC for intra-rater reliability = 0.985, inter- reliability = 0.997) and for each sub-scale score. We found low values of SEM (1.7 points) and MDC (4.8 points). Construct validity was supported by moderate and strong correlations between the TCMS and the GMFCS and MACS in this sample. We conclude that the psychometric properties of the TMCS support its clinical and research use for youth with CP in low-income settings.

In our country, outcome measures are needed to evaluate the results of occupational therapy in amputees. This study aimed to cross-culturally adapt the Reintegration to Normal Living Index (RNLI) and to evaluate the reliability and validity of a Turkish version of the RNLI. The Turkish version of the RNLI was applied to 120 amputees. Cronbach’s alpha coefficient and the intraclass correlation coefficient (ICC) were used to determine internal consistency and test–retest reliability, respectively. Criterion validity was assessed using Short Form 36 (SF-36). The Turkish version of the RNLI presented reliable results in repeated assessments (ICC = .88), and the internal consistency of the RNLI was high (Cronbach’s α coefficient = .89). A statistically significant relationship was found between RNLI and SF-36 ( p < .05). The Turkish RNLI is a reliable and valid tool to evaluate the level of reintegration to normal living for amputees.

Abstract Background The objective of this study was to verify the reliability, discriminatory power and construct validity of the Kidscreen-27 questionnaire in Brazilian adolescents. Methods Adolescents that participated of the pilot study (210 adolescents; 52.9% boys; 13.7 years old) and of the baseline (816 participants; 52.7% girls; 13.1 years old) of the Movimente Project in 2016/2017 composed the sample of the present study. This project was carried out in six public schools in the city of Florianópolis, Santa Catarina, Brazil. Test–retest reproducibility was assessed by the intraclass correlation coefficient and Gwet coefficient; internal consistency through McDonald's Omega; Hankins' Delta G coefficient verified the scale's discriminatory power and; confirmatory factor analysis to assess construct validity. Results Reproducibility values ranged from 0.71 to 0.78 for the dimensions (ICC), and ranged from 0.60 to 0.83 for the items (Gwet). McDonald's Ômega (0.82–0.91) for internal consistency measures. Discriminatory power ranging from 0.94 for the dimension Social Support and Friends to 0.98 for Psychological Well-Being. The factorial loads were > 0.40, except for item 19 (0.36). The fit quality indicators of the model were adequate (X2[df] = 1022.89 [311], p < 0.001; RMSEA = 0.053 (0.049–0.087); CFI = 0.988; TLI = 0.987), confirming the five-factor structure originally proposed. Conclusions The Brazilian-version Kidscreen-27 achieved good levels of reproducibility, internal consistency, discriminatory power and construct validity. Its use is adequate to measure the health-related quality of life of adolescents in the Brazilian context.

Abstract Objectives To examine the validity and reliability of the Mandarin version of the Treatment Burden Questionnaire (TBQ) among stroke patients. Background Stroke patients need long-term management of symptoms and life situation, and treatment burden has recently emerged as a new concept that can influence the health outcomes during the rehabilitation process. Methods The convenience sampling method was used to recruit 187 cases of stroke patients in a tertiary grade hospital in Tianjin for a formal investigation. Item analysis, reliability and validity tests were carried out. The reliability test included internal consistency and test–retest reliability. And as well as content, structure and convergent validity were performed for the validity test. Results Of the 187 completed questionnaires, only 180 (96.3%) were suitable for analysis. According to the experts’ evaluation, the I-CVI of each item was from 0.833 to 1.000, and the S-CVI was 0.967. The exploratory factor analysis yielded three-factor components with a cumulative variation of 53.054%. Convergent validity was demonstrated using measures of Morisky’s Medication Adherence Scale 8 (r = –0.450, P &lt; 0.01). All correlations between items and global scores ranged from 0.403 to 0.638. Internal consistency reliability and test–retest reliability were found to be acceptable, as indicated by a Cronbach’s α of 0.824 and an intraclass correlation coefficient of 0.846, respectively. Conclusions The Mandarin TBQ had acceptable validity and reliability. The use of TBQ in the assessment of treatment burden of stroke survivor may benefit health resources allocation and provide tailor therapeutic interventions to construct minimally disruptive care.

Purpose: To adapt and validate a survey instrument to assess the nutrition environment of grab-and-go establishments at a university campus. Methods: A version of the Nutrition Environment Measures Survey for grab-and-go establishments (NEMS-GG) was adapted from existing NEMS instruments and tested for reliability and validity through a cross-sectional assessment of the grab-and-go establishments at the University of Toronto. Product availability, price, and presence of nutrition information were evaluated. Cohen’s kappa coefficient and intra-class correlation coefficients (ICC) were assessed for inter-rater reliability, and construct validity was assessed using the known-groups comparison method (via store scores). Results: Fifteen grab-and-go establishments were assessed. Inter-rater reliability was high with an almost perfect agreement for availability (mean κ = 0.995) and store scores (ICC = 0.999). The tool demonstrated good face and construct validity. About half of the venues carried fruit and vegetables (46.7% and 53.3%, respectively). Regular and healthier entrée items were generally the same price. Healthier grains were cheaper than regular options. Six establishments displayed nutrition information. Establishments operated by the university’s Food Services consistently scored the highest across all food premise types for nutrition signage, availability, and cost of healthier options. Conclusions: Health promotion strategies are needed to address availability and variety of healthier grab-and-go options in university settings.

This article reports on a further exploration into the reliability and validity of the shortened form of the Career Development Inventory—Australia (Creed & Patton, 2004), a career maturity measure being developed to meet the need for a shorter and more up-to-date measure to provide data on this career development construct. Data gathered from 170 final-year education students (34 males, 132 females) provided partial support for the measure's internal consistency, factor structure and construct validity.

Linguistic, reliable, and valid secondary efficacy measures are important in clinical settings and studies. The aim of the study is to report test–retest reliability and construct validity of Turkish version of Myasthenia Gravis-Activities of Daily Living Scale (MG-ADL-T) in Myasthenia Gravis (MG) patients. Fifty-two ocular and generalized individuals with MG, applying to rehabilitation center, were included in the study. MG-ADL-T, MG quality-of-life questionnaire (MG-QoL), MG composite (MGC), quantitative MG score (QMGS), and pulmonary function test were administered. Reliability was assessed with intraclass correlation coefficient (ICC) and Cronbach’s alpha. Spearman correlation test and receiver operating characteristic (ROC) analysis were performed for construct validity. MG-ADL-T had fair internal consistency (Cronbach’s α = .67), excellent test–retest reliability (ICC = 0.96) and moderate construct validity (MG-QoL, r = 0.59; QMGS, r = .58; MGC, r = .68). MG-ADL, a unique scale that evaluates activities of daily living (ADL), has good test–retest reliability and construct validity in Turkish MG patients.

Objective: The aim of the study was to check on the reliability and validity of the translated version of Nociception Coma Scale–Revised. Design: Prospective psychometric study. Setting: Rehabilitation and neurology unit in hospital. Subjects: Patients with prolonged disorders of consciousness. Interventions: None. Main measures: The original English version of the Nociception Coma Scale–Revised was translated into Chinese. The reliability and validity were undertaken by trained raters. Intraclass correlation coefficients were used to assess inter-rater reliability and test–retest reliability. Cronbach’s alpha test was used to investigate internal consistency. Spearman’s correlation was used to calculate concurrent validity. The Coma Recovery Scale–revised was used to assess the consciousness of patients. Results: Eighty-four patients were enrolled in the study. Inter-rater reliability of the Chinese version of Nociception Coma Scale–Revised was high for total scores and motor and verbal subscores and good for facial subscores. Test–retest reliability was high for total score and for all subscores. Analysis revealed a moderate internal consistency for subscores. For the concurrent validity, a strong correlation was found between the Nociception Coma Scale–Revised and the Face, Legs, Activity, Cry, and Consolability behavioral scale for all patients. A moderate correlation was found between the Nociception Coma Scale–Revised and the Coma Recovery Scale–revised scores for all patients. Conclusion: The Chinese version of Nociception Coma Scale–Revised has good reliability and validity data for assessing responses to pain in patients with prolonged disorders of consciousness.

Abstract Degenerated discs have shorter T2-relaxation time and lower MR signal. The location of the signal-intensity-weighted-centroid reflects the water distribution within a region-of-interest (ROI). This study compared the reliability of the location of the signal-intensity-weighted-centroid to mean signal intensity and area measurements. L4-L5 and L5-S1 discs were measured on 43 mid-sagittal T2-weighted 3T MRI images in adults with back pain. One rater analysed images twice and another once, blinded to measurements. Discs were semi-automatically segmented into a whole disc, nucleus, anterior and posterior annulus. The coordinates of the signal-intensity-weighted-centroid for all regions demonstrated excellent intraclass-correlation-coefficients for intra- (0.99–1.00) and inter-rater reliability (0.97–1.00). The standard error of measurement for the Y-coordinates of the signal-intensity-weighted-centroid for all ROIs were 0 at both levels and 0 to 2.7 mm for X-coordinates. The mean signal intensity and area for the whole disc and nucleus presented excellent intra-rater reliability with intraclass-correlation-coefficients from 0.93 to 1.00, and 0.92 to 1.00 for inter-rater reliability. The mean signal intensity and area had lower reliability for annulus ROIs, with intra-rater intraclass-correlation-coefficient from 0.5 to 0.76 and inter-rater from 0.33 to 0.58. The location of the signal-intensity-weighted-centroid is a reliable biomarker for investigating the effects of disc interventions.
